VIETNAM BUSINESS NEWS JANUARY 10

Gov't sets deadline for completion of Long Thanh airport Deputy Prime Minister Le Van Thanh has ordered inferior levels to strive to complete the construction of Long Thanh International Airport in the first quarter of 2025. The big-ticket airport project has fallen behind schedule due to slow site clearance progress, with the southern province of Dong Nai handing over 1,284 out of 1,810 hectares needed for the first phase to the Southern Airport Authority. Deputy PM Le tasked provincial People's Committee to hand over 1,810 hectares of cleared land by February this year as committed. Covering an area of 5.000 hectares, the Long Thanh airport is a key national project with total investment capital of US$16 billion. The first phase involves in construction of one runway with a length of 4km, taxiways, an apron, and a passenger terminal with other auxiliary works to serve 25 million passengers and 1.2 million tons of cargo each year.
